Overview

The JAMStack is a modern web development architecture that combines JavaScript, APIs, and Markup to build fast, secure, and scalable websites and web applications. SvelteKit is a powerful framework for building web applications using the Svelte JavaScript framework, while WordPress is a popular content management system that allows for easy content creation and management. This article explores the creation of a blog web app using SvelteKit as the frontend and WordPress as the content source.

Installation

To install and set up the SvelteKit and WordPress blog web app, follow these steps:

  1. Clone the repository or download the source code from the provided link.
  2. Open the downloaded source code in your preferred code editor.
  3. Install the necessary dependencies by running the following command in the terminal:
    npm install
    
  4. Build the production version of the app by running the following command:
    npm run build
    
  5. Preview the production build locally by running the following command:
    npm run preview
    
  6. To deploy the app to a target environment, you may need to install an adapter specific to your desired deployment platform.
